Fastly (NYSE:FSLY -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, August 6th. The company reported ($0.03)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of ($0.05) by $0.02. The company had revenue of $148.71 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$144.86 million. Fastly had a negative net margin of 25.85% and a negative return on equity of 11.98%. Fastly's revenue was up 12.3%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the company posted ($0.07) earnings per share. Sell-side analysts anticipate that Fastly, Inc. will post -0.78 EPS for the current year.

Fastly Company Profile
(
Free Report)
Fastly, Inc operates an edge cloud platform for processing, serving, and securing its customer's applications in the United States, the Asia Pacific, Europe, and internationally. The edge cloud is a category of Infrastructure as a Service that enables developers to build, secure, and deliver digital experiences at the edge of the internet.
